Twenty-five-year-old Eric Schnurr of Colerain Township allegedly got angry at a driver who he felt wouldn't get out of his way late Wednesday morning. As a result, police say he pointed a revolver at the driver and a passenger around the 36 mile marker on I-275.
The pair Schnurr allegedly threatened dialed 911 and followed him for almost 15 minutes until deputies with the Hamilton County Sheriff's Office arrived to arrest him on State Route 126.
Schnurr is now facing several charges, including carrying a concealed weapon, possession of drug paraphernalia and two counts of aggravated menacing.
As of Thursday morning, he remains locked up at the Hamilton County Justice Center.
